ConnectionSettings.ConnectTimeout Propiedad

Obtiene o establece el tiempo de espera de conexión en segundos.

Espacio de nombres:  Microsoft.SqlServer.Management.Common
Ensamblado:  Microsoft.SqlServer.ConnectionInfo (en Microsoft.SqlServer.ConnectionInfo.dll)

Sintaxis

'Declaración
Public Property ConnectTimeout As Integer 
    Get 
    Set
'Uso
Dim instance As ConnectionSettings 
Dim value As Integer 

value = instance.ConnectTimeout

instance.ConnectTimeout = value
public int ConnectTimeout { get; set; }
public:
property int ConnectTimeout {
    int get ();
    void set (int value);
}
member ConnectTimeout : int with get, set
function get ConnectTimeout () : int 
function set ConnectTimeout (value : int)

Valor de la propiedad

Tipo: Int32
Valor Int32 que especifica el tiempo de espera de conexión predeterminado en segundos.

Comentarios

Si el tiempo dedicado para establecer una conexión con la instancia de servidor supere el tiempo de espera de la conexión a la conexión genera un error.

Ejemplos

'Connect to the local, default instance of SQL Server.
Dim srv1 As Server
srv1 = New Server()
'Modify the default database and the timeout period for the connection.
srv1.ConnectionContext.DatabaseName = "AdventureWorks2012"
srv1.ConnectionContext.ConnectTimeout = 30
'Make a second connection using a copy of the ConnectionContext property and verify settings.
Dim srv2 As Server
srv2 = New Server(srv1.ConnectionContext.Copy)
Console.WriteLine(srv2.ConnectionContext.ConnectTimeout.ToString)

Vea también

Referencia

ConnectionSettings Clase

Espacio de nombres Microsoft.SqlServer.Management.Common

Otros recursos

Conectarse a una instancia de SQL Server